Job Description

Job Requirements Herndon, VA Intel Agency (NSA, CIA, FBI, etc) Full Scope Polygraph Mid Level Career (5+ yrs experience) Salary not specified Join Premium to unlock estimated salaries Job Description Candidates must already possess an active Top Secret/SCI w/ Full Scope Polygraph to be considered.
Summary:
  • Analyze data.
  • Perform database engineering.
  • Develop software for data ingestion and management.
  • Define requirements.
  • Conduct software testing.
  • Produce technical documentation.
  • Utilize image analysis tools.
Qualifications & Compensation:
    Degree:
    Technical bachelor's degree or equivalent experience
    • Years of experience: 13+ years
    Total Compensation:
    $320k+ yearly (tentative)
    Job Description:
    • Experience with collection and exploitation of data on mobile applications, including domestic and foreign.
    • Experience performing data analysis such as gathering information to determine data sources, data targets, data definitions, and data relationships.
    • Experience working with data in a variety of structured and unstructured formats.
    • Experience producing technical documentation for operational use.
    • Experience triaging and troubleshooting data issues.
    • Experience developing requirements for testing, assessing applications, and systems for data management.
    • Experience with image analysis, manipulation, and processing in Photoshop or similar tools.
    • Experience working independently and collaboratively within a team environment.
    • Experience transferring and handling sensitive data.
    • Experience preparing task plans, task documentation, and overall activity reporting documents.
    • Experience developing data ingestion tools that ETL the data based upon data mappings.
    • Experience building databases and developing software applications to manage the ETL of data.
    • Experience performing data modeling, data testing, and data documentation.
    • Experience working with users to define requirements for analysts or operational customers.
